Abstract
Background: Postoperative pain is the period from the time the patient is transferred to the recovery room until the next evaluation. Common complaints include pain due to incisions or tissue damage. Acute pain is a sensory or emotional experience associated with actual or functional tissue damage, with sudden or slow onset and mild to severe intensity lasting less than three months. As a non-pharmacological pain management method, the finger-hold relaxation technique can be used because it can reduce pain by making the individual perceive touch as a stimulus to relax, which then triggers a relaxation response. Objective: Implementing nursing care for post-operative patients with finger grip relaxation techniques with the main nursing problem of acute pain. Method: Case study, conducted once a day for 3 days on 3 pasients. Results: After being given nursing management by administering finger grip relaxation techniques, all pasients experienced a decrease in the pain scale, namely pasient 1 from a scale of 6 to 2, pasient 2 from a scale of 7 to 1 and pasient 3 from a scale of 7 to 3, which means that the results show a change in the pain scale in pasients after being given intervention for 3 days. Conclusion: There was a decrease in the pain scale after being given the finger grip relaxation technique after 3 days on all pasients. Suggestion: Nurses can provide finger grip relaxation techniques to post- operative patients as a non-pharmacological therapy for pain management and for further researchers, they can develop methods of pain management based on the duration of administration and the number of pasients
